Lemma: קוֹל

Transliterashon: kole

Definishon: or qol; from an unused root meaning to call aloud; a voice or sound

KJV Definishon: + aloud, bleating, crackling, cry (+ out), fame, lightness, lowing, noise, + hold peace, (pro-)claim, proclamation, + sing, sound, + spark, thunder(-ing), voice, + yell
